How they compare
Bhutan currently reports 53.7% against 51.6% in Nicaragua, a difference of 2.1%.
The two have swapped places 5 times across 34 shared years of data; in 1990 it was Bhutan ahead.
Bhutan ranks 46th and Nicaragua ranks 48th of 246 countries.
Across the 4 decades both report, Bhutan averaged higher in 2 and Nicaragua in 2.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Bhutan | Nicaragua |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 73.2% | 65.0% | 8.2% | Bhutan |
| 2000s | 57.5% | 53.9% | 3.6% | Bhutan |
| 2010s | 49.3% | 51.9% | 2.6% | Nicaragua |
| 2020s | 49.4% | 51.0% | 1.6% | Nicaragua |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
